SP51 WGD is a 2001 Nissan Cabstar in White with a 2,663c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 5 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2001 Nissan Cabstar models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.1% with a typical mileage of 76,898 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Nissan Cabstar f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 27,729 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SP51 WGD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Cabstar typ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 25 years old, this Nissan Cabstar is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
